This year, 2,423 photographers from 66 countries submitted entries to the prestigious portrait contest hosted by the National Portrait Gallery in London.

Advertisement

Since 1993, the Taylor Wessing Photographic Portrait Prize has awarded and celebrated photographers at every level, including amateurs, emerging photographers, and seasoned professionals.

59 images from a total of 5,717 entries were recognized in this year's edition. The grand-prize winner, photographed by Spanish photojournalist César Dezfuli, was awarded with over $20,000 in prize money. The selected photos will hang in the National Portrait Gallery in London until February 8, 2018.
